Steve Dorff is a Songwriters Hall of Fame member, a three-time Grammy nominee, and a six-time Emmy nominee, and has won more than forty BMI awards. He has earned #1 records across four decades, including Lee Greenwood’s “Don’t Underestimate My Love for You,” Anne Murray’s “I Just Fall in Love Again,” Eddie Rabbitt’s “Every Which Way But Loose,” Kenny Rogers’s “Through the Years,” and George Strait’s “Heartland” and “I Cross My Heart.” Dorff’s songs have also been recorded by Garth Brooks, Cher, Celine Dion, Whitney Houston, Barbra Streisand, Clay Walker, and Dionne Warwick. Additionally, he has composed songs for television, film, and theater, including the Growing Pains theme song, “As Long as We Got Each Other.” Ford Theater. Included with Museum admission.
